To: Truthoverpower
“You can’t vaccinate on these tiny little 10 µm coronaviruses and they know it.”

The vaccine may not work, but it's not because of the size of the viral particle. Polio vaccine works very well, and the polio picornavirus is substantially smaller than Covid.

By the way. Coronavirus/Covid is much smaller than the 10 microns that you state. the Covid capsid is ~85 nm in diameter (0.085 micrometers), and the spike proteins are about 20 nm long (0.020 micrometers). So the maximum size of Covid is ~0.105 micrometers.
